Researching and Investigating Plastics:
Depending on time, student needs and familiarity with independent research students may be given a independent research task to investigate plastics or they may read the information sheet from primary connections to gain further information on the properties of plastic (Literacy).
Discuss non-biodegradable materials by asking students questions, such as:
• What would happen if a non-biodegradable plastic bag flew off into the wind?
• What would happen if CDs were biodegradable?
• What are the positive things about non-biodegradable materials?
• What are the negative things about non-biodegradable materials?
• What is interesting about non-biodegradable materials?
• Record students’ answers in the PMI table prepared in the class science journal
